自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+
  • 博客(14)
  • 收藏
  • 关注

原创 字节跳动商业变现Java后端实习面经

网友投稿一面(04-02)40min1、自我介绍2、算法题:给定一个排列,求它的下一个排列,[1,2,3] -> [1,3,2] ;[3,2,1]->[1,2,3]3、说一下netty的主要组件,有什么作用?4、直接用nio有什么问题吗?selector的源码看过吗?说一下?5、epoll说一下?平常写代码有直接用到epoll吗?6、浏览器输入一个url到页面渲染的整个过程?越详细越好?7、假设你dns获取到的是负载均衡的服务器ip,那么还会通过这个ip映射到应用服务器ip.

2021-04-11 14:12:54 700

原创 oppo Java工程师社招面经

网友投稿oppo一面· 有哪些常用排序算法?· 手写快排,快排时间复杂度是多少?· 快排算法是不是稳定的?什么是稳定性?· 括号匹配,时间复杂度,空间复杂度· 一天爬一千万条文章,怎么做设计?怎么并行协调?100台服务器怎么尽可能负载均衡?· 怎么设计一个秒杀系统?怎么解决大并发?· 设计一个抢红包系统,要注意哪些点· 用kafka做了什么功能?· kafka内部原理?工作流程?· Redis数据结构、对象,使用场景· Redis内存淘汰策略· 缓存的热点Key怎么处理?r.

2021-04-11 14:12:34 471

原创 美团后台开发面经

网友投稿美团成都实习,岗位是后台开发,已收到offer,面试体验都非常好,面试官很和善,一面1、自我介绍2、研究生期间的研究课题3、问项目4、写代码 原地合并两个有序链表6、Linux系统了解吗7、操作系统缺页中断,IO多路复用8、排序算法,时间空间复杂度,稳定性9、数据库ACID,数据库隔离级别,MySQL幻读问题10、数据库的索引了解吗,各种索引有什么特点11、SQL内连接,外连接,全外连接12、Hashmap底层结构,concurrent hashmap底层原理,a.

2021-04-09 19:58:44 331

原创 携程Java后台开发面经

网友投稿一面1、自我介绍2、写代码1)有效括号2)构建二叉查找树3)最大岛屿4)sql语句 横表与纵表的转换3、实习相关细节4、使用过线程池吗,都有哪些参数5、都知道Redis的哪些东西 Redis缓存穿透、缓存击穿、缓存雪崩6、反问二面1、自我介绍2、介绍项目,项目相关3、写SQL4、排序算法,时间复杂度,空间复杂度5、了解二叉树、红黑树吗,讲一下6、多人同时修改HBASE的值,怎么操作7、设计模式,用到过什么设计模式8、实习中与同事产生矛盾,如何协调9.

2021-04-09 15:42:43 444

原创 腾讯前端一面二面凉经

群友分享第一次部门:微信支付 前端开发问题:记不大清了写几个http2.0协议浏览器输入url到看到页面发生了什么事xss场景问题:登录页面设计数据同步问题还有一些项目的问题总结:面试官面的时候可能心里已经有答案了,结束后10分钟挂了。然后推荐到了别的部门。第二次部门:光子工作室 UI开发这个部门貌似是偏业务一面:先是问我为什么来前端,看简历更偏后端,但是我没得选,因为我投的是全栈,前后端都可以,然后我就实话实说了,确实是那个面试官推我过来我才来的。然后就说了些我知.

2021-04-01 15:33:08 556

原创 蘑菇街后台一面面经

网友投稿第一次觉得流程比较正常的面试,之前两次WXG的上来一个小时算法,太难了。使用QQ视频面试,首先双方亲切友好打招呼,面试官开始自我介绍,接着是我的自我介绍。项目(项目自己说难点、解决方案,有没有更优雅的)、事务怎么做的?(Spring)原理?(AOP)说下binlog的作用事务中redolog、undolog怎么起作用redo的check point、?? point了解吗、redo log的结构buffer pool的结构、淘汰策略6.LRU的实现7.redis其他适用场景.

2021-04-01 15:25:38 155

原创 百度Java实习生一二三面经

网友投稿一面:HashMap底层数据结构,扩容机制volatile关键字功能及底层原理,与synchronized关键字的区别ReentrantLock底层原理,与synchronized关键字的区别锁升级机制,轻量级锁,偏向锁,重量级锁的升级流程,获取轻量级锁时自旋的时间或次数MySQL的InnoDB引擎的索引结构,为什么用B+树不用B树MySQL的锁讲一下,间隙锁知道么?用在什么地方?MVCC讲一下常见的GC算法,年轻代对象晋升老年代的流程,Eden区和两个Survivor的空间.

2021-03-31 20:48:34 199

原创 腾讯csig java后端一、二、三面经

群友分享由于投的是java后端工程师,面试官没怎么问我语言相关问题一面 3月10日面试时间:45min1.自我简绍2.MySQL隔离级别、实现原理、锁、索引3.HTTP 与 HTTPS4.权限实现5.redis数据结构6.进程通信7.锁8.一道小青蛙跳台阶的题二面 3月13日面试时间:40min1.自我简绍2.IO模型、select poll epoll、零拷贝3.TCP 三次握手、半连接攻击、四次挥手、time_wait4.鉴权实现、RBAC、表设计5.MySQL .

2021-03-31 19:42:24 944

原创 网易互娱java一二面

群友分享未录音小细节可能有些不记得一面自我介绍介绍项目Redis 中 zset 的数据结构Spring 注入如何实现的Websocket 如果传过来的消息是断的呢?一些消息还没有送达怎么办如果有黑粉一直使用你的 wensocket 发消息会出现什么情况说一下唯一索引为什么 JWT、可不可以分布式说一下设计模式讲一下 https 的秘钥交换过程内存碎片二面自我介绍介绍项目讲了实名认证实现如何确定唯一用户如何实现脱敏查询教务系统数据(如果教务系统是你的)Java 基.

2021-03-30 15:04:50 237

原创 字节社招开发,一面凉经

网友投稿有一说一,字节的面试官确实好,很和善,也会引导你回答问题不过准备了好多jvm,docker,mq,kafka,rpc,hashmap,gc等等等啥也没问。最后一反问,我靠,面试官用go的,怪不得。语言都不一样,谁问你jvm和gc啊上来先自我介绍,聊聊项目通过项目引申会问些问题对项目还是有点拘泥于业务 ,没有彻底的了解项目,有些他顺着你说的提出来的问题有可能都会问倒你。1、七层网络结构,OSI模型。2、tcp三次握手。为什么三次?两次不行吗?3、BIO/AIO/NIO4、IO.

2021-03-30 14:59:59 624

原创 字节教育后台开发123面

网友分享今天刚收到offer,特来反馈,不得不说字节的效率是真的快,3.20下午14:00开始,一直到17:30三连面一面(1h)1.项目2.索引的数据结构,b+树的节点数,优点3.sql,联合索引判断索引是否生效4.数据库的隔离级别,分别解决什么问题5.可重复读和幻读6.间隙琐7.一亿个对象,10个并发修改,怎么设计8.ConcurrentHashmap1.7和1.89.Synchronized琐升级10.操作系统内存管理11.Kafka消息队列,partition作用1.

2021-03-30 14:55:44 192

原创 美团后端Java一面面经

网友投稿1.自我介绍2.最近的一个项目介绍3.问项目(这个要参考自己的项目,我这是一抓一大把的秒杀项目)3.1 说说你项目里整个秒杀的流程3.2 怎么保证不会超卖的?怎么做限流防刷的?3.3 你把库存预存到Redis 中,预减成功才去下单,那你如果预减成功但是下单失败,你Redis中的库存怎么增加回去?会不会有什么问题?3.4 还有你这个用户登录用了2次MD5加密,第一次使用固定salt进行MD5加密,那如果这个salt被暴露了,那么你数据中存的哪些加密后的密码怎么处理?3.5 中间还.

2021-03-26 22:17:37 285

原创 美团社招面试经验分享

感谢群友分享第一次接到大公司的面试,心情激动,没敢吃中饭,怕犯晕,喝了一瓶红牛1: Java异常体系异常和Error受检异常和非受检异常。 避免受检异常抛出是程序员的职责。受检异常有: 数组索引不对,除数为0等等,空指针异常非受检异常:ClassNotFoundException,FileNotFoundException如何处理异常:try catch 在catch捕获异常后 记录相应的日志,然后将异常直接抛出给调用者,并没有进一步封装。。。SpringBoot .

2021-03-26 21:20:07 1131 1

原创 最新腾讯csig后台开发一面全过程面经分享

感谢群友提供素材很多问题都只了解个大概,细节一深挖就会被卡住,还是太菜了…不过面试官人还是很好的不愧是腾讯,很简单的问题都会深入到底,直至不会…别人蹲二面,那我蹲感谢信吧…一面面试题1.能否接收深圳总部实习?老家哪里?2.自我介绍3.问项目4.了解MySQL嘛?执行引擎?5.索引介绍一下?底层结构是什么?6.为什么使用b+树,与b树相比有什么优势?时间复杂度多少?7.索引优化的一些原则?8.为什么索引不能超过5个,4个不行嘛?还是外国佬随便编的?9.了解mvcc吗?10.如何.

2021-03-26 20:20:01 1919

空空如也

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除